Output e740fbbb63cca244788a430f1285ab5b91f4c984cf3931aad4cdddcfdfd05744:67

value
101412
script pubkey
OP_0 OP_PUSHBYTES_20 d8cc720eceeaebb82d1dafa172ea3c5c2944e09f
address
bc1qmrx8yrkwat4mstga47sh963uts55fcyl2hv2z2
transaction
e740fbbb63cca244788a430f1285ab5b91f4c984cf3931aad4cdddcfdfd05744
confirmations
5913
spent
true